Oxygen and silicon abundances in Cygnus OB2. Chemical homogeneity in a sample of OB slow rotators
Context. Cygnus OB2 is a rich OB association in the Galaxy located at only ˜1.4 kpc from us which has experienced intense star formation in the last 20-25 Myr.
